The gestation period for a gerbil is normally 24-28 days.(or 5-6 weeks)
The gestation period is normally 21 - 25 days Normally around 25 days, but may go up to around 31 days if the mother is nursing a litter of pups alread. Of course the pups may be late or early just like humans.

How do you know if my gerbils is pregnant?

There are visible signs of your gerbil being pregnant such as: wide stomach area (visible when they stand on hind legs) Sluggish behavior Easting/ weight gain visible nipples on belly Also you can feel the gerbils stomach and sides when handling


How long in length are gerbils?

They vary, most gerbils grow to 4-6 inches (10-15 cm) long [not including the tail; up to 12 inches including the tail]. Great Gerbils, the largest gerbils, grow up to 8 inches (20 cm) long [not including tail; up to 16 inches including the tail].
